The EMR Stylus Pen is a precision input device designed for digital creatives and professionals who demand accuracy and a natural writing experience on compatible EMR-enabled tablets. This stylus leverages Electro-Magnetic Resonance (EMR) technology, distinguishing it from standard active styluses by drawing power directly from the tablet's screen. This eliminates the need for internal batteries or Bluetooth pairing, simplifying operation and reducing maintenance. The result is a consistently responsive and reliable tool for a variety of digital tasks.

The core of this stylus's functionality lies in its 4096 pressure sensitivity levels. This extensive range allows for nuanced control over line thickness and opacity, mirroring the experience of traditional pen-and-paper drawing or writing. When a user applies varying pressure, the tablet registers these subtle changes, translating them into a dynamic digital stroke. This granular control is indispensable for detailed illustrations, precise annotations, and expressive handwriting, making digital work feel more organic.

Beyond pressure sensitivity, the stylus incorporates tilt sensing, which detects the angle at which the pen is held relative to the screen. This feature further mimics traditional art tools, allowing users to shade or vary brush strokes by simply tilting the pen. Artists can achieve broad strokes or fine lines with natural movements, adding another layer of realism to digital art. This capability is particularly beneficial for sketching, calligraphy, and rendering textured effects.

Another critical feature for sustained productivity is palm rejection. This technology allows users to rest their hand naturally on the tablet screen while writing or drawing, without the tablet registering unintended marks. The device intelligently distinguishes between the stylus tip and the palm, ensuring only the intended input is recognized. This prevents accidental marks and allows for a comfortable, stable posture during extended use.

The stylus's design focuses on passive operation, meaning it does not require charging or batteries. This is a direct benefit of EMR technology, where the tablet's screen generates an electromagnetic field that powers the pen. This eliminates the inconvenience of dead batteries or the need to carry charging cables, ensuring the pen is always ready for use.

Maintaining Peak Performance


Proper care of the stylus is essential for its longevity and consistent performance. The nib, being the most sensitive part, should be handled with care. Avoid excessive force when writing or drawing, and ensure the screen surface is clean to prevent abrasive wear. Regular inspection of the nib for signs of wear is a simple step that preserves accuracy.

When the nib shows signs of flattening or fraying, it's an indication that replacement is due. Using the provided nib removal tool, gently pull out the old nib and insert a new one. This process is straightforward and can be completed in moments, ensuring minimal disruption to work. A fresh nib restores the precise feel and prevents potential screen damage.

Storing the stylus properly, perhaps in a dedicated loop or case, protects it from accidental drops or impacts that could damage the internal EMR coil or external casing. Keeping it away from extreme temperatures and direct sunlight also helps preserve the material integrity. These simple practices safeguard the investment and maintain its responsiveness.
